Achaani conducts immersive science workshops inspired by experiential learning models that encourage students to learn by doing rather than memorizing.
Facilitated hands-on experiments in physics, chemistry, and basic environmental science
Model-building sessions (e.g., simple machines, renewable energy prototypes)
Scientific demonstration camps that simplify complex concepts into relatable experiences
Guided innovation challenges where students solve real-world problems
Exposure sessions inspired by scientific thinkers to build aspiration and mindset
Strengthens conceptual clarity through application
Builds confidence in scientific thinking and experimentation
Encourages innovation and problem-solving behavior

This initiative is designed to cultivate scientific curiosity through observation-based learning, especially in natural and environmental contexts.

Water sample analysis sessions using microscopes and observation tools
Exploration of local ecosystems (ponds, lakes, soil, biodiversity studies)
Training students in basic data recording and scientific observation methods
Interactive sessions on water conservation, sustainability, and environmental awareness
Mini research projects where students present findings
Develops analytical and observation skills
Builds environmental awareness and responsibility
Encourages curiosity-driven learning
Achaani introduces students to the fundamentals of electronics, enabling early exposure to practical technology skills.
Introduction to basic electronic components (resistors, LEDs, batteries, circuits)
Hands-on circuit-building workshops
Simple DIY electronics projects (e.g., LED circuits, alarms, small devices)
Guided sessions on problem-solving and troubleshooting circuits
Exposure to real-world applications of electronics and automation
Builds foundational technical literacy
Enhances logical thinking and troubleshooting skills
Sparks interest in STEM and future tech careers
